I notice people preach a bloodless gospel more and more as time goes on.
Today You will often hear of Jesus, that His grace is available to all who love Him and accept Him and so forth, The Christmas story and baby Jesus often is on display at stores.
That is great and wonderful too, but why don't people preach about that Blood that had to be shed to save each of us anymore?
This is what brought about the NT covenant and washes us from sin.

It seems no one wants to hear about a God who was beaten and bruised and cut and torn and speared and bled all over the place while hanging from a wooden cross to save a bunch of wretched sinners like us.
No one wants to hear how awful the bloody sacrifices of lambs and other animals were that atoned for the many sins of the wicked in the OT and yet that was the requirement for cleansing, Something had to die to save you!
It takes blood to atone for sin.
Blood had to be shed often in the OT, It started with Adam and Eve when they first fell. Animals had to die for a covering to clothe their nakedness.
We are no different today as it takes blood to cover our sins, But we are so blessed to have the One time eternal sin Sacrifice just for accepting this free gift. [Free on our part, Not His]

Jesus Christ is our sacrificial lamb, He was tortured and beaten and He bled all over the cross and thank God He did it, Thank God that wonderful precious Blood was applied.
I think we should be reminded once in awhile of the price that our wonderful Lord paid for our ransom, It wasn't pretty and in fact it was downright brutal, But He endured it all to save us sinners because He loves us.
